Abstract

The total photoionization cross section is calculated for neon (Z = 10) near the 1s threshold using the relativistic random-phase approximation, the relativistic random-phase approximation modified to include relaxation effects, and the relativistic random-phase approximation modified to include relaxation effects and Auger decay. Comparisons are made between theoretical calculations and experimental data. The need to include Auger decay along with relaxation is demonstrated.
